gatb-core

Genome Analysis Toolbox with de-Bruijn graph

The GATB-CORE project provides a set of highly efficient algorithms to analyse NGS data sets. These methods enable the analysis of data sets of any size on multi-core desktop computers, including very huge amount of reads data coming from any kind of organisms such as bacteria, plants, animals and even complex samples (e.g. metagenomes). Read more about GATB at https://gatb.inria.fr/. By itself GATB-CORE is not an NGS data analysis tool. However, it can be used to create such tools. There already exist a set of ready-to-use tools relying on GATB-CORE library: see https://gatb.inria.fr/software/

lib64asan2-powerpc-cross

AddressSanitizer -- a fast memory error detector (64bit)

AddressSanitizer (ASan) is a fast memory error detector. It finds use-after-free and {heap,stack,global}-buffer overflow bugs in C/C++ programs.
